Get a focused and controlled beam with no glare from your low beams with these 9005 single-beam LED headlight bulbs. Concept series bulbs feature built-in LED drivers with advanced temperature regulation. Plug-and-play installation.


Features:

  • LED bulbs let you upgrade from factory halogen single beam headlight bulbs
    • Designed for reflector style, low-beam headlight applications
  • Built-in LED driver and advanced temperature regulation provide maximum performance
    • 3 Times brighter than stock halogen bulbs
    • Thermal management system protects against overheating
  • Plug-and-play installation - no cutting, splicing, or tapping required
    • Requires anti-flicker harnesses (sold separately) for CANbus and PWM equipped vehicles


Specs:

  • Quantity: 2 bulbs
  • Bulb type: 9005
  • Light output per bulb:
    • Raw lumens: 3,000 lumens
    • Effective lumens: 1,995 lumens
    • Stable lumens (after 30 min. of usage): 1,550 lumens
  • Color temperature: 6,500 K
  • Wattage: 16.5 watts per bulb
  • Power draw at 13V: 1.3 amps per bulb
  • Operating voltage: 7.5V - 16V
  • IP rating: 67
  • 2-Year limited warranty

Raw Lumens vs Effective Lumens vs Stable Lumens

Lumens are used to measure the amount of usable light that is put out by a light source. Raw lumens represent the number of lumens that the manufacturer claims the LEDs are capable of producing. It does not include the light's drive method or the amount of light lost from the lens or reflector. Effective lumens take these factors into account and represent the number of lumens that are actually produced by the complete light assembly, not just the amount of light that the diodes are capable of producing. Stable lumens builds off the idea of effective lumens by measuring the amount of light produced after 30 minutes of usage, or once the diodes have reached their average operating temperature. These bulbs have a 3,000 raw lumen capacity per bulb and produce 1,995 effective lumens per bulb. The stable lumen capacity per bulb is 1,550 lumens.

Hey guys, Shane here with etrailer.com. Today I have a 2012 Toyota Forerunner. I'm going to be installing the arc LED headlights. The benefit of having LED headlights over incandescent bulbs is one, your LED lights are going to last a lot longer. Two, the LED lights are going to give you a much brighter view on the road over those dull yellow incandescent bulbs. So here we want to show you the difference between an incandescent bulb and the LED bulb.

Incandescent bulb, you see kind of a yellow, dull color. With our LED, it's a much brighter white. It's going to let you see the road much better, especially on those roads that may not have street lights. Now again, here with our high beams on, we're getting the same thing. Much brighter, cleaner white color, where our incandescent bulbs are more of a yellow dull color.

It can make it a little bit hard to see on the road.You can see here with both of our headlights installed, the nice, bright, rich, white color, really going to help us see well on those dark roads. The LED bulbs are going to give you a 30,000 hour lifespan. So they're going to last a really long time. They're also going to give you 6,000 lumens. So again, it's going to make the road much brighter and much more safer for you driving.

These are going to be available in high beam and low beam bulbs. Bulbs are going to be the same. Keep in mind, check the fit guide because the connections are going to be different. This kit is also going to come with a decoder so that the LED lights will work with your factory wiring.Installation is going to be pretty simple and straight forward. You're not going to really have to remove anything.

You simply pull the light out of the back or the bulb out of the back of the light housing, install the new light, plug in your connectors, and you're ready to go. Now that we've gone over some of the features, let's walk through how to get them installed. Start the installation. I'm going to go ahead and remove this panel. I've already got the fasteners out, but there's just going to be a little push pin and you just push the center in and pop them out. It's not going to be a necessary step for you at home, but I'm going to do it just so it's a little bit easier to see with the camera.To get your headlights out, what you're going to do is you're going to pop the plug off of the light first. This is going to be your low beam light. This one back here is going to be your high beam. Pop the plug off. We'll spin the light and remove the bulb. Push that little tab there. It may be a little bit difficult to get it off at first. So here on our driver's side, it actually, we are able to spin it with the plug on the passenger side. You may not be able to do that because the wires might be a little bit shorter or held up in there. Now what we're going to do is we're going to push this black tab right here down and pull this light off .Now this particular vehicle is going to require the anti flicker for these lights work. It's going to look like this, and this is going to have to be mounted somewhere in this area. Keep in mind you don't want to put it on any plastic or anything like that because it does get hot. It actually helps keep the bulb cold or cooled off. A lot of times, it's better if you can mount it to like a metal bracket like this beam here. We'll get our light installed and see where we can put it. We'll take our two ends. That's it. Plug it in there. Got our light put in. And it's just going to go in the same way that your factory light came out. You just twist it and it locks into place. Then we'll take our wire that we took off our light, and we'll plug that together like that.Move this guy right up here. Now we can do our low beam. This one same way, you're going to twist that one and pull it out. Remove the bulb. And again, same thing here. What you may find when putting this plug on because it can go on either way. If you find that your low beam bulb is not coming on, take this plug off, flip it around, and then plug it back in the other way. The reason you will need to flip that plug around if it's not working because it has a power and a ground coming out of it.And then we install this light exactly the same way. So what I did is loosen the battery. I'm actually going to mount these right on this panel right here. And make sure you clean it off, use some rubbing alcohol. The kit's going to come with some two sided sticky tape. We're just going to stick that on the back of each one of those decoders and mount it directly to that panel. Now press it into place. Make sure it has a good hold. And then mount the other one right here. Once you get one side done, you're going to repeat the process on the other, reinstall your panel if you took it off, and you're ready to go. That's going to do it for a look at and installation on the arc LED headlights on our 2012 Toyota Forerunner.
